Kotlin uppercase用法及代码示例 | 您所在的位置:网站首页 › touppercase函数怎么用 › Kotlin uppercase用法及代码示例 |
使用指定 locale 的 Unicode 映射规则将此字符转换为大写。 该函数支持一对多字符映射,因此返回字符串的长度可以大于一。例如,'\uFB00'.uppercase(Locale.US) 返回 "\u0046\u0046" ,其中 '\uFB00' 是 LATIN SMALL LIGATURE FF 字符 ( ff )。如果此字符没有大写映射,则返回此字符的toString() 的结果。 例子: import java.util.* import kotlin.test.* fun main(args: Array) { //sampleStart val chars = listOf('a', '1', 'ʼn', 'A', '+', 'i') val uppercase = chars.map { it.uppercase() } val turkishLocale = Locale.forLanguageTag("tr") val uppercaseTurkish = chars.map { it.uppercase(turkishLocale) } println(uppercase) // [A, 1, ʼN, A, +, I] println(uppercaseTurkish) // [A, 1, ʼN, A, +, İ] //sampleEnd } 输出: [A, 1, ʼN, A, +, I] [A, 1, ʼN, A, +, İ] |
CopyRight 2018-2019 实验室设备网 版权所有 |